🌰 So… why do teeth crack?
Teeth may look tough (and they are!), but like everything precious, they have their limits. Here’s what usually pushes them over the edge:
1. The Bite Force of Enthusiasm:
Crunching on ice cubes, biting pens, or that popcorn kernel — your tooth wasn’t meant to be your jaw gym! 🏋️♀️
2. Old Fillings, New Problems:
Large or aging fillings can weaken the tooth structure, making it more vulnerable to tiny fractures.
3. Nighttime Tooth Wars (a.k.a. Grinding or Clenching):
If you wake up with jaw pain or a dull ache — you might be a secret night grinder. Your teeth fight silent battles while you dream! 😴
4. Sudden Temperature Swings:
Hot coffee followed by ice water? Great for contrast, terrible for enamel! That rapid expansion and contraction can create stress lines.
5. Age & Use:
Just like us, teeth have mileage. Over time, wear and tear take their toll.

💥 How do you know it’s cracked?
Here’s the tricky part — cracks aren’t always visible. You might feel:
• A sharp pain when biting or releasing pressure
• Sensitivity to temperature
• A tooth that “feels funny” when you chew

2. Customized Treatment, Not Cookie-Cutter Fixes:
Depending on the depth and location of the crack, we may recommend:
• Bonding for small surface cracks
• Crowns for structural reinforcement
• Root canal treatment if the nerve is affected
• And in rare cases, extraction — followed by a dental implant or bridge
